Commit 75df77cf authored by Clemens Lange's avatar Clemens Lange
Browse files

Merge branch 'eos-in-slim' into 'master'

EOS in slim images

Closes #18

See merge request cms-cloud/cmssw-docker!43
parents db8b2229 3995fdf6
Pipeline #3207315 failed with stage
in 1 minute and 56 seconds
......@@ -54,6 +54,10 @@ RUN wget http://repository.egi.eu/sw/production/cas/1/current/repo-files/EGI
yum install -y ca-policy-egi-core wlcg-repo.noarch wlcg-voms-cms && \
yum clean -y all
ADD eos.repo /etc/yum.repos.d/eos.repo
RUN yum install -y eos-client \
&& yum clean -y all
RUN groupadd -g 1000 cmsusr && adduser -u 1000 -g 1000 -G root cmsusr && \
echo "cmsusr ALL=(ALL) NOPASSWD:ALL" > /etc/sudoers && \
groupadd -g 1001 cmsinst && adduser -u 1001 -g 1001 cmsinst && \
......
[eos-citrine]
name=EOS 4.0 Version
baseurl=https://storage-ci.web.cern.ch/storage-ci/eos/citrine/tag/el-7/x86_64/
gpgcheck=0
[eos-citrine-dep]
name=EOS 4.0 Dependencies
baseurl=https://storage-ci.web.cern.ch/storage-ci/eos/citrine-depend/el-7/x86_64/
gpgcheck=0
\ No newline at end of file
......@@ -54,6 +54,11 @@ RUN wget http://repository.egi.eu/sw/production/cas/1/current/repo-files/EGI
yum install -y ca-policy-egi-core wlcg-repo.noarch wlcg-voms-cms && \
yum clean -y all
ADD eos.repo /etc/yum.repos.d/eos.repo
ADD eos-dep.repo /etc/yum.repos.d/eos-dep.repo
RUN yum install -y eos-client \
&& yum clean -y all
ENV UPDATE_PATH /usr/local
RUN mkdir -p ${UPDATE_PATH}
......
[eos-dep]
name=EOS 0.3 Dependencies
baseurl=https://dss-ci-repo.web.cern.ch/dss-ci-repo/eos/aquamarine-depend/el-6-x86_64/
gpgcheck=0
[eos-aquamarine]
name=EOS 0.3 Version
baseurl=https://dss-ci-repo.web.cern.ch/dss-ci-repo/eos/aquamarine/tag/el-6/x86_64/
gpgcheck=0
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ment